A cracked cockpit window forced a Delta Airlines flight to make an emergency landing in Memphis on Wednesday morning.

Flight 557 was flying from Detroit to Mexico City. None of its 104 passengers and six crew members were injured, WMC-TV reports.

“The flight landed without incident and customers will be reaccommodated on another Delta aircraft,” Delta said in a statement.
